Crystal structure of native xylanase 10B from Thermotoga maritima

About this Structure

1VBU is a Single protein structure of sequence from Thermotoga maritima.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

Structural basis of the substrate subsite and the highly thermal stability of xylanase 10B from Thermotoga maritima MSB8., Ihsanawati, Kumasaka T, Kaneko T, Morokuma C, Yatsunami R, Sato T, Nakamura S, Tanaka N, Proteins. 2005 Dec 1;61(4):999-1009. PMID:16247799

Crystallization and preliminary X-ray studies of xylanase 10B from Thermotoga maritima., Ihsanawati, Kumasaka T, Kaneko T, Morokuma C, Nakamura S, Tanaka N, Acta Crystallogr D Biol Crystallogr. 2003 Sep;59(Pt 9):1659-61. Epub 2003, Aug 19. PMID:12925805
